SAGE Publications Happiness Score

The employee happiness at SAGE Publications is listed in the Bottom 20% of similar size companies on Comparably. Compensation is an important aspect of employee happiness and at SAGE Publications, 43% of employees feel they are paid fairly, 62% are satisfied with their benefits, and 29% are satisfied with their stock/equity. 40% of SAGE Publications employees feel their work environment is positive meaning SAGE Publications is not a happy place to work.

SAGE Publications Happiness At a Glance

SAGE Publications employees rate their happiness at the workplace a "D" (based on 52 ratings). The Happiness score describes employees well-being based on various topics such as positivity in the workplace, opportunities for professional growth, and satisfaction towards compensation and benefits.

14 SAGE Publications employees answered questions like "Is your work environment positive or negative?" and "Do you believe you're paid fairly?"

SAGE Publications' Happiness score ranks in 3rd place when compared to competitors Elsevier, Wiley Publishing, and The economist. The company is also in the Bottom 20% of other companies in Los Angeles and Bottom 20% of other companies on Comparably.
